2004年,诺基亚公司作出了一个非常明智的决策(起码我是这样认为),在S60系统上发布了早已在国外广泛使用的Python平台(Python for S60,下面简称pys60),这意味着开发人员除了c++、java以外,还可以在S60手机上进行Python的开发。后来这个项目交给了开源社区发展,经过多次更新,直到现在最新版是1.3.23,可见诺基亚对于Python平台的重视,毕竟在S60下,c++、java的开发相对比较难,Python的支持对于吸引更多开发人员来到S60平台是有一定作用的,现在Python如此流行,我想很多人购买S60手机多少也会冲着Python,呵呵,包括我。
pys60很容易获取,在http://sourceforge.net/project/showfiles.php?group_id=154155&package_id=171153可以获取任何版本的安装文件,传到手机里安装就行,注意从1.3.8开始,要安装两个文件,因为多了一个shell的东东,如果不安装这个,在手机上是看不到python的图标的,第一个可以认为是一个python虚拟机。安装文件要对应你的S60手机的版本,所有已经上市机型的版本我做了一个整理(花了不少时间,其中还包括几款其他公司生产的S60手机,个人认为是目前最齐全的):
S60 1st:
7650、3650、3660、N-GAGE、N-GAGE QD、松下X700、西门子SX1
S60 2nd:
6600
S60 2nd FP1:
6620(6600美版)、6260、3230、6670、7610、松下X800、联想P930、三星SGH-D728、摩托罗拉V1000、
S60 2nd FP2:
6681、6682(6681美版)、6680、6630
S60 2nd FP3:
N70、N70音乐版、N70 IE版、N72、N90
S60 3rd:
3250、3250XM、5500 sport、5500 sport音乐版、E50、E60、E61、E62(E61大陆行)、E61i、E65、E70、N71、N73、N73音乐版、N73 IE版、N75、N77、N80、N91、N91 8GB、N92、N93、N93i、三星SGH-i400、LG KS10
S60 3rd FP1:
5700 XpressMusic、6110 Navigator、6120 classic、6121 classic(6120美版)、6290、N76、N95、E90 Communicator、三星SGH-i520
分享到:
相关推荐
PYS60,全称为Python for Series 60,是一个专为诺基亚S60平台设计的Python解释器,允许用户在S60智能手机上运行Python脚本,极大地扩展了设备的应用潜力。本次分享的是PYS60的1.4.5版本源代码,这个版本在社区中...
PyS60是由Python for S60(简称Pys60)项目提供的,它是一个移植版的Python解释器,允许用户在S60设备上运行Python脚本。 PyS60编程课程可能涵盖以下关键知识点: 1. **Python基础知识**:首先,你需要熟悉Python...
### Python for S60文档知识点概述 #### 一、概览 Python for S60 是一个专门为诺基亚S60平台设计的Python环境。它允许开发者利用Python编写应用程序,并在S60智能手机上运行。该文档介绍了如何安装Python运行时...
1. **应用开发流程**:使用PyS60进行开发时,开发者首先需要安装Python for S60开发环境,并通过Python编写代码来实现所需功能。之后,可以通过模拟器或直接部署到实际设备上来测试和调试应用。 2. **应用场景**:...
【Python for S60(PYS60)详解】 Python for S60,简称PYS60,是诺基亚公司推出的一种在S60智能手机平台上运行Python编程语言的环境。这个平台允许开发者使用Python语言编写应用程序,为S60手机用户提供了丰富的...
pys60 实例 import time,socket,thread,sys,copy import appuifw,e32 ......
Pys60,全称Python for S60,是诺基亚推出的一种在S60智能手机平台上运行Python脚本的环境。它允许开发者利用Python语言的强大功能来开发手机应用程序,从而拓宽了S60设备的应用开发范围。这个名为“pys60百例”的...
《PyS60库参考中文手册V1.4.1基于Python2.2.2最终版》是一部详尽阐述在S60平台上使用Python进行移动开发的重要资源。PyS60是Python的一种移植版本,专为诺基亚S60智能手机系列设计,它将Python的强大功能带入了移动...
python for S60 2.0 手机选复式双色球, 在Nokia5230 测试通过, 将 f2se.py 拷贝到手机 E:/data/python/ 运行Python2.0.0 选项 Run script
python for S60 手机读英语单词, 在Nokia5230 测试通过, 将 eng.py 拷贝到手机 E:/data/python/ 运行Python2.0.0 选项 Run script
S60是诺基亚智能手机上的一种流行操作系统,而Pys60则是专门为这一平台设计的Python解释器,使得用户可以在S60设备上运行Python脚本。以下是对关键知识点的详细解析: ### 一、Python for S60 平台入门 #### 1.1 ...
PyS60,全称为Python for Series 60,是一个为Symbian OS平台量身定制的Python解释器,使得开发者能够利用Python的强大功能来构建S60设备的应用程序。在1.9.7这个版本中,我们看到了对Symbian OS 9的支持,涵盖了S60...
1. **环境设置**:安装Python for S60的SDK,通常包括Python解释器、集成开发环境(IDE)如PyS60 Editor,以及必要的开发工具和文档。开发者需要在模拟器或实际设备上配置Python环境,以便进行测试和调试。 2. **...
1. **环境搭建**:首先,你需要了解如何在S60设备上安装Python for S60的环境,包括Python解释器、编译器和相关的开发工具,如PyS60 SDK。 2. **基本语法**:Python的基础语法,如变量声明、数据类型(整型、浮点型...
### PyS60 Library Reference知识点概述 #### 一、引言 **PyS60**是专门为Symbian操作系统...以上是根据《PyS60 Library Reference》文档内容整理的关键知识点概述,旨在帮助开发者更好地理解和使用Python for S60。
本文档主要介绍了如何搭建Pys60的开发环境以及如何通过特定工具链来构建S60平台上的Python应用安装包(sis)。以下是根据提供的文档摘要整理的详细步骤和解释。 #### 二、环境搭建步骤 ##### 1. 下载与安装Symbian...
3. **创建项目文件**: 使用Python for S60的打包工具,如PyS60 Installer或者OpenSignedOnline,创建一个描述你应用的XML配置文件(.sisxinfo或.app文件),这个文件会定义应用的元数据,如名称、版本和图标。...
PyS60,全称为Python for Series 60,是一款专为Symbian操作系统设计的Python开发环境。这个版本,PyS60 1.4.5,是一个里程碑式的存在,因为它标志着对Symbian OS 7/8平台(包括S60第一版和第二版)支持的终结。在...